Normal Cleaning Practices
When it comes to keeping repainted surfaces, normal cleaning is essential to maintain them looking fresh and vibrant. You ought to begin by cleaning the surfaces with a soft towel or a microfiber duster to remove loose dirt and debris. This straightforward action stops scrapes and helps keep the paint's shine.
Next, mix a light detergent with warm water in a container. Stay clear of extreme chemicals that can damage the coating. Utilizing a soft sponge or fabric, delicately clean the coloured surfaces, working in tiny sections. Wash the sponge frequently to avoid spreading out dirt around.
For tougher stains, you may require to use a little bit much more effort. If needed, take into consideration utilizing a non-abrasive cleaner particularly made for coloured surface areas. Always test any cleaner on a tiny, unnoticeable location first to guarantee it will not damage the paint.

Protective Coatings and Treatments
Safety finishings and treatments play an important duty in expanding the life of painted surface areas. They function as an obstacle versus ecological variables like UV rays, wetness, and dust, which can weaken your paint with time. By using these finishes, you'll boost the durability of your painted locations, keeping them looking fresh and vivid.
When choosing a protective coating, think about the certain requirements of your surface. For outdoor surfaces, select UV-resistant sealers that guard against fading. For high-traffic indoor areas, a clear layer can supply additional protection versus scuffs and scratches. Constantly inspect the manufacturer's recommendations to make certain compatibility with your existing paint.
Before using any kind of safety treatment, see to it the surface area is tidy and dry. This will help the layer adhere appropriately and carry out properly. It's also a good idea to test a small location first to see how the covering connects with your paint.
Reapply protective finishes as needed-- typically every few years-- to maintain ideal security. By investing this time and initiative, you'll not only preserve the appearance of your repainted surfaces yet additionally prolong their life-span substantially.
Seasonal Upkeep Tips
Seasonal upkeep is vital for maintaining your repainted surfaces in top condition year-round. As the periods adjustment, so do the difficulties your surfaces encounter.
In springtime, examine for any damage triggered by winter months weather. Wipe dust and debris, and repair any type of locations where the paint has actually chipped or faded.
In summer, shield your coloured surfaces from extreme sunlight exposure. Think about applying a UV-blocking sealer to avoid fading. On a regular basis wash surface areas to get rid of plant pollen and dust that can break down paint quality.
